Boston and the coast
American history in Boston, New England seafood, coastal atmosphere and boats in Cape Cod & Nantucket, pastoral beauty in The Berkshires, New England is very diverse and will appeal to all kind of travellers.
Boston: founded in 1630 by English Puritans fleeing religious discrimination, among America’s oldest cities, a trip to Boston is the ideal place where to learn about US history. Get lost in the narrow and winding cobble streets of Beacon Hill, shop along the avenues of the chic Back Bay, see where Paul Revere and Samual Adams are buried, walk the six-mile Freedom Trail and see masterpieces at the Museum of Fine Arts and the Isabella Stewart Gardner Museum.
Cape Cod, Nantucket & and Martha’s Vineyard: Miles of beaches, white sand dunes, winding paths down to the beach, hundreds of freshwater ponds, beautiful landscapes, where land and sea merge, historic New England villages & sea captains’ homes, lighthouses, weathered cedar-shingled homes and an abundance of classic clam shacks and ice cream shops, this is it!
Newport, Rhode Island: Tour French and Elizabethan mansions that belonged to wealthy industrialists, railroad tycoons, coal magnates, financiers, and robber barons.
Discover and walk along the stunning Cliff Walk, with its dramatic ocean views originally preserved for the Newport glitterati.
Visit Touro Synagogue, the oldest in the United States, dating back to 1763.
Explore its natural wonder: forty miles of raw, pristine beaches, marshes and forests in Cape Cope, Boston Harbor Island National Recreation Area, Aquinnah Cliffs Martha’s Vineyard one of the most dramatic natural spots in the state,
For foodies, try Union Oyster House, America’s oldest restaurant, The Boston Public Market is an amazing emporium of regional produce, dairy, seafood, and craft breweries and of course lobster rolls, clam chowder, and steakhouses are traditional New England classics.
For active travels, swimming, sailing, surfing, lobstering, kayaking in protected waters, biking

Ride on a Duck
Embark on a restored amphibious World War II landing craft for a Boston tour both on land and water
Go Whale Watching
Hundreds of the gentle giants migrate to their summer feeding grounds off the Massachusetts coast.
Learn how to make the perfect blueberry pie in Martha’s Vineyard
Chrissy will go over what it takes to make great pie dough and all participants will make their own pie to bake and take home.
Catch your own dinner
Take a lobstering or fishing excursions and catch your own dinner of local cod, fluke, or sea bass.
Take a cranberry bog tour
Starting in April, visitors have the opportunity to tour the largest organic cranberry bog of the Cape.
Take your family to learn about how cranberries are harvested and interact with some friendly farm animals.
Pay a tribute to Mayflower Pilgrim’s
Visit the Pilgrim Monument and Provincetown Museum.
Learn everything you need to know about Potato chips
Iconic Hyannis Factory Tour in Cape Cod, and a behind-the-scenes opportunity for the whole family.
Harvest your own oysters at the Chatham Shellfish Company
Learn all about oysters from a shellfish expert, enjoy a scenic barge tour out to Oyster Pond, and even harvest your own oysters.
